Commodities (Major) - Uranium, Vanadium; (Minor) - Copper, Lead, Gold, Silver
Development Status: Past Producer
Host Rock Unit: Entrada Sandstone
Structure: Gray Head Fault, Unnamed Fault, Gray Head Laccolith, Paradox Basin, Uncompahgre Uplift, San Juan Volcanic Field, San Miguel Mtns
Host Rock: Sandstone
Tectonic Structure: Colorado Platform
